在当今企业运营环境中,报表系统化运行已成为企业数字化转型的关键一步。企业需要高效、准确、系统化的报表工具来应对日益复杂的数据需求。帆软的FineReport作为一款功能强大且灵活的企业级web报表工具,能够帮助企业实现报表系统化运行。本文将详细探讨如何实现报表系统化运行,并介绍FineReport在这一过程中的应用。

如何实现报表系统化运行
一、报表系统化运行的必要性
- 提高数据处理效率
- 增强数据准确性
- 促进决策科学化
- 减少人为操作失误
企业在日常运营中会产生大量数据,手动处理这些数据不仅费时费力,还容易出错。通过报表系统化运行,可以提高数据处理效率,增强数据的准确性,进而促进决策的科学化。同时,系统化的报表工具还可以减少人为操作失误,确保数据的可靠性。
二、选择合适的报表工具
- 功能全面
- 用户友好
- 易于二次开发
- 可靠性高
为了实现报表系统化运行,选择一款合适的报表工具至关重要。工具应该具备功能全面、用户友好、易于二次开发和可靠性高的特点。FineReport作为中国报表软件领导品牌,不仅具备这些特点,还支持用户根据企业需求进行二次开发,极大地提高了报表系统的灵活性和适用性。
三、FineReport的核心功能
- 数据集成
- 报表设计
- 数据可视化
- 权限管理
FineReport在数据集成、报表设计、数据可视化和权限管理方面表现出色。首先,FineReport支持多种数据源的集成,用户可以轻松连接各类数据库。其次,报表设计功能强大,用户可以通过简单的拖拽操作制作复杂报表。第三,FineReport提供丰富的数据可视化组件,帮助用户直观展示数据。最后,FineReport的权限管理功能可以确保数据安全,满足企业多层级的权限需求。
四、实现报表自动化
- 定时任务
- 数据刷新
- 报表分发
- 自动预警
报表系统化运行的重要一环是实现报表自动化。FineReport提供了定时任务、数据刷新、报表分发和自动预警等功能,帮助企业实现报表的自动化处理。用户可以设置定时任务,定期生成报表和更新数据。同时,FineReport支持自动分发报表到指定邮箱或其他渠道,并在数据异常时触发预警,及时通知相关人员。
五、报表系统的二次开发
- 自定义脚本
- 插件扩展
- API接口
- 开发文档
FineReport支持用户进行报表系统的二次开发,满足企业个性化需求。用户可以通过自定义脚本、插件扩展、API接口等方式增强报表系统的功能。FineReport还提供详尽的开发文档,帮助开发者快速上手,轻松实现复杂功能。

六、报表系统的维护与优化
- 系统监控
- 性能优化
- 数据备份
- 用户培训
实现报表系统化运行后,系统的维护与优化同样重要。FineReport的系统监控功能可以帮助用户实时了解系统运行状况,及时发现并解决问题。此外,FineReport还提供性能优化工具,确保系统高效运行。为了保证数据安全,FineReport支持数据备份功能,用户可以定期备份数据,防止数据丢失。最后,通过用户培训,可以提高使用者的操作水平,充分发挥报表系统的价值。
结论
报表系统化运行是企业数字化转型的重要环节,选择合适的报表工具是关键。FineReport作为一款功能强大且灵活的企业级web报表工具,能够帮助企业高效实现报表系统化运行。其丰富的功能、强大的数据处理能力和灵活的二次开发支持,使其成为众多企业的首选。通过FineReport,企业不仅可以提高数据处理效率,还能增强决策的科学性,确保数据的安全可靠。想要了解更多并体验FineReport的强大功能,请点击下载试用。
本文相关FAQs
如何实现报表系统化运行?
1. 报表系统化运行的核心组成部分有哪些?
报表系统化运行涉及多个核心组成部分,包括数据来源、报表设计工具、数据处理与转换、报表发布与共享以及系统维护与优化。以下是每个组成部分的详细说明:
- 数据来源:企业的数据来源多种多样,可能包括ERP系统、CRM系统、数据库、Excel文件等。确保数据来源的多样性和可靠性是系统化运行的前提。
- 报表设计工具:选择合适的报表设计工具至关重要。FineReport是一个强大的企业级web报表工具,支持简单拖拽操作,可制作中国式复杂报表。FineReport不仅功能强大,还支持二次开发,满足企业个性化需求。
- 数据处理与转换:数据在进入报表系统之前,往往需要进行处理和转换。这包括数据清洗、数据聚合、数据转换等步骤,确保数据的准确性和一致性。
- 报表发布与共享:报表设计完成后,需要通过适当的方式发布和共享。FineReport支持多种发布和共享方式,包括Web端、移动端以及邮件推送等,确保报表的广泛可达性。
- 系统维护与优化:系统化运行不是一劳永逸的,需要持续维护和优化。这包括系统性能监控、数据更新、报表模板优化等,确保系统的高效运行。
2. 如何选择适合企业的报表设计工具?
选择适合企业的报表设计工具需要考虑多个因素,包括功能需求、易用性、扩展性、成本和技术支持等。以下是一些关键考虑因素:
- 功能需求:根据企业的实际需求选择功能丰富的工具。例如,FineReport支持复杂报表设计、数据可视化、多数据源集成等功能,能够满足大多数企业的需求。
- 易用性:工具的易用性直接影响工作效率。FineReport支持拖拽操作,界面友好,非技术人员也能快速上手,极大提升了报表制作的效率。
- 扩展性:企业的需求是不断变化的,选择一个具有良好扩展性的工具非常重要。FineReport支持二次开发,用户可以根据实际需求进行功能扩展和定制。
- 成本:成本是选择工具时不可忽视的因素。需要综合考虑购买成本、维护成本以及培训成本等。FineReport虽不是开源工具,但其性价比高,能够为企业带来长远的收益。
- 技术支持:良好的技术支持可以帮助企业快速解决问题,确保系统的稳定运行。FineReport拥有专业的技术支持团队,提供及时的帮助和服务。
3. 如何确保数据在报表系统中的准确性和一致性?
确保数据在报表系统中的准确性和一致性是实现报表系统化运行的关键。以下是一些有效的方法:
- 数据清洗:在数据导入报表系统之前,进行数据清洗,去除重复、错误和无效的数据,确保数据的准确性。
- 数据校验:在数据处理和转换过程中,进行数据校验,确保数据的一致性和完整性。例如,可以使用FineReport的数据校验功能,在报表生成过程中自动检查数据的准确性。
- 数据同步:定期同步数据,确保报表系统中的数据与来源数据保持一致。FineReport支持多种数据源的实时同步,确保数据的一致性。
- 日志记录:记录数据处理和转换的日志,方便追踪和查找数据问题。FineReport提供详细的日志功能,帮助用户监控和管理数据。
- 定期审计:定期对报表系统的数据进行审计,发现和解决潜在的问题。可以通过FineReport的审计功能,自动生成数据审计报告,帮助企业进行数据管理和优化。
4. 如何优化报表系统的性能?
优化报表系统的性能是确保系统高效运行的重要环节。以下是一些优化方法:
- 数据库优化:优化数据库结构和查询语句,提高数据读取和处理的速度。例如,FineReport支持多种数据库优化策略,如索引优化、查询优化等,提升数据处理效率。
- 缓存机制:采用缓存机制,减少数据查询和处理的频率,提高系统响应速度。FineReport提供多种缓存策略,如内存缓存、文件缓存等,帮助企业提升报表系统性能。
- 负载均衡:通过负载均衡技术,分散系统压力,提升系统的稳定性和可靠性。例如,FineReport支持多服务器部署,能够有效分担系统负载,提升整体性能。
- 分布式处理:采用分布式处理技术,将数据处理任务分配到多个服务器上,提高处理效率和系统容错能力。FineReport支持分布式部署,确保系统的高效运行。
- 定期维护:定期对系统进行维护,清理无效数据和日志,优化系统配置,确保系统的持续高效运行。FineReport提供系统监控和维护工具,帮助企业进行系统优化和维护。
5. 如何实现报表系统的安全性?
确保报表系统的安全性是保护企业数据和隐私的关键。以下是一些安全措施:
- 身份验证:采用多因素身份验证机制,确保只有授权用户可以访问报表系统。例如,FineReport支持多种身份验证方式,如用户名密码、短信验证码、数字证书等,提升系统安全性。
- 权限管理:配置详细的权限管理策略,确保用户只能访问和操作被授权的报表和数据。FineReport支持基于角色的权限管理,能够细化到每个报表和数据字段,确保数据安全。
- 数据加密:对敏感数据进行加密处理,防止数据在传输和存储过程中被窃取或篡改。FineReport支持多种加密算法,如AES、RSA等,确保数据的安全性。
- 日志审计:记录用户操作日志,方便追踪和审计系统访问和操作情况。FineReport提供详细的日志审计功能,帮助企业监控系统安全。
- 安全防护:采用防火墙、入侵检测系统等安全防护措施,防止外部攻击和内部威胁。FineReport支持多种安全防护策略,确保系统的安全性和可靠性。